Robert Leadam Eddison, OBE (10 June 1908 β 14 December 1991) was an English actor, who despite his lengthy career as a classical stage actor, is probably most widely remembered in the role of the Grail Knight in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ade. He also played Merlin in the BBC television series The Legend of King Arthur, and the tragic ferryman in The Storyteller episode "The Luck Child".
Eddison was an award-winning actor, known for his mellifluously resonant, baritone voice and long, lean 6' 3" figure. Throughout his 60-year career he was constantly in demand as an actor and worked with many of Britain's greatest stage actors, often during the early formative years of their careers including Ian McKellen, Derek Jacobi and Maggie Smith.
Eddison was born in Yokohama, Japan, to Edwin Eddison and Hilda Muriel Leadham. He had a twin brother,[citation needed] Talbot Leadam Eddison, who later became a Rear Admiral in the Royal Navy and received the Distinguished Service Cross and The Most Honourable Order of the Bath. Another brother became a director of an engineering company, while the youngest brother was Roger Eddison.[citation needed]
